"Traveler's Tree" or "Traveler's Palm"
(Ravenala Madagascariensis)
This tree grows like a giant open fan and is a relative of the
Banana tree. Some people call it a palm, others say that is
incorrect.
There are many delightful specimens of these trees
in Barbados, for example, in Andromeda
Gardens. Visitors to Sandpiper Hotel's gardens can admire this glorious seaside palm.
This tree grows well in full sunlight, however just like its cousin,
the Banana tree, it looks best when provided with plenty of water
and living in not too windy a location.
